It is a great jig for beginners and experts alike.History: ‘The Maid Behind the Bar’ is one of the most popular Irish tunes in modern sessions. ‘The Maid Behind the Bar’ first appeared in print under the name ‘Judy’s Reel’ in Ryan’s Mammoth Collection published in 1882 in Boston. The tune also appeared as ‘The Green Mountains’ in O’Neill’s Music of Ireland (1903). ‘The Maid Behind the Bar’ was a favourite dance tune in the US after it was brought over from Ireland by refugees from The Great Irish Famine. Published by MP Sheet Music (A0.546475). No Woman, No Cry is the most re-recorded and acclaimed song in reggae history. Recorded in the studio in 1974 by Bob Marley & The Wailers for the album Natty Dread in 1974, the version that became best known was recorded live in London and released on the album Live! of 1975, having been considered the definitive one.[2] This is the version included in the Legend compilation which includes the singer's greatest hits. The song has been covered by several artists, including Rancid, NOFX, Boney M, Murder One, Joan Baez, Xavier Rudd, Jimmy Buffett, The Fugees, Sublime, Hugh Masekela and Gilberto Gil, musician and former minister of culture in Brazil. But only the ska punk band Spunge had permission from Marley's family to change the lyrics for their Room For Abuse album.

Killing Me Softly with His Song was composed by Charles Fox, with lyrics by Norman Gimbel. It became a huge hit for Roberta Flack in 1974 (winning two Grammy Awards), and for the Fugees in 1997 (which also won a Grammy Award).
